Here's your program:
Day 1 - Le Marin, Martinique:
Meet at the pier in Le Marin, south of Martinique, to board your catamaran from 6:00 pm. After dinner, weigh anchor for a night sail in the Caribbean Sea.
Day 2 - Bequia :
Spend the day in Bequia, the largest island in the Grenadines, known for its white sand beaches, turquoise waters and coral reefs. In the afternoon, when the temperature drops, explore the island with an optional tour (*surcharge: 30€/pers). Discover the fishing village of Hamilton with its colorful boats, the turtle farm to the south, the small whaling museum and magnificent scenery. Dinner and overnight at anchor in Admiralty Bay.
Day 3 - Bequia, Tobago Cays:
After a short sail, welcome to paradise! The few islets of the Tobago Cays are bordered by the most beautiful coral reef in the West Indies. Snorkelers will be delighted: the shallow barrier is teeming with fish, turtles, rays and coral. Don't touch the coral, and don't pick up any shells or pieces of coral, which will lose their beautiful colors once out of the water. Enjoy this Eden to the full during the afternoon and evening. Overnight at anchor in the Tobago Cays.
Day 4 - Tobago Cays, Union, Mayreau:
Union is the most mountainous of the archipelago, with Mount Parnassus rising to 304 meters. The lively harbour village of Clifton is a popular destination for yachtsmen. In the afternoon, a one-hour sail takes us to Mayreau, 5 nautical miles away. This small island of 4 km² is home to two of the most beautiful beaches in the Caribbean: Salt Whistle Bay, a perfect arc of white sand, and Saline Bay. Overnight at anchor in Mayreau.
Day 5 - Mayreau, Saint Vincent :
You'll head for Saint Vincent, reaching the island at lunchtime. You'll drop anchor in picturesque Cumberland Bay, lined with coconut palms. In the afternoon, you can enjoy (*surcharge: €30/person) an excursion through the island's charming villages, some of which bear names reminiscent of the former French presence. A small bar on Cumberland beach welcomes you for an aperitif or a nightcap before returning to your catamaran. Overnight aboard the catamaran at anchor in St Vincent.
Day 6 - St. Vincent, St. Lucia :
Early departure for St. Lucia, a large volcanic island of 620 km², full of relief and lush vegetation. In the afternoon, enjoy a tour of the island (*surcharge: €30/pers.): discover the medicinal properties of volcanic mud and the hot springs of Sulphur Springs, the magnificent botanical garden and landscaped pools of Diamond Falls, and the charming spiritual garden of Maranatha Gardens. Dinner and overnight at anchor in Soufrière.
Day 7 - Sainte Lucia, Martinique, Sainte Anne:
After breakfast, the Captain will weigh anchor and set course for the south coast of Martinique. While crossing the Canal de Sainte Lucie, keep an eye out for dolphins, pilot whales and the occasional whale. Afternoon of relaxation, shore excursions and water sports. Dinner and overnight at anchor in Sainte Anne.
Day 8 - Sainte-Anne, Le Marin in Martinique :
After an early breakfast, your catamaran will raise anchor one last time to head for the port of Le Marin. You'll disembark at 9:00 am, marking the end of your cabin cruise in the Grenadines.
